12 Ağustos 2012 Pazar

DNS Nedir?

DNS, yani Domain Name System (Türkçesiyle Alan Adı Sistemi), İnternete veya özel bir ağa bağlı bilgisayarlar, hizmetler, ya da kaynaklar için hiyerarşik olarak dağıtılmış bir adlandırma sistemidir. Daha basitçe söylemek gerekirse, insanlar tarafından kolay anlaşılır ve hatırlanır olan alan adlarıyla bilgisayarların anlayabileceği sayısal adresleri (yani IP adreslerini) eşleştiren bir sistemdir. DNS, bir anlamda bilgisayarlar için değil, insanlar için yaratılmış bir sistemdir. 

Bunu şöyle bir örnekle açıklayalım. İstanbul'daki tüm ilçe, mahalle, cadde, sokak adreslerinin birer numaradan ibaret olduğunu düşünün. Hatırlamak ne kadar zor olurdu değil mi? Ya da şu anda İnternette adını bilerek girdiğiniz tüm sitelere, IP adreslerini girerek erişmek durumunda olsaydınız, hangisini ne kadar hatırlardınız? Örneğin google.com yerine 74.125.232.224 yazmak zorunda kalacaktınız. Numaralarla uğraşmanın tek zorluğu bu değil. Alan adları, genellikle alanın içeriğiyle, o alanda hizmet veren şirketin adıyla, vb. anlamlı bir ilişki taşıdığı için, hatırlanması daha kolaydır. 

İşte Alan Adı Sistemi, insanlar açısından anlamlı olan alan adı sorgulamalarını, o alan adıyla ilişkilenen bilgisayar hizmetlerini ve cihazlarını bulmak amacıyla IP adreslerine dönüştürür. Yukarıdaki örnekte olduğu gibi siz google.com yazdığınızda sistem bunun karşılığındaki IP adresini bulur ve sizi o adrese yönlendirerek, o adresteki bilgisayara, sisteme, sunucuya, vb. ulaşmanızı sağlar.  

Hiç yorum yok:

Yorum Gönder

YORUMUNUZ EKLENMİŞTİR TEŞEKKÜRLER...